Girls Tennis: NIC Champion Penn dominates conference honors

Woman playing tennis on court.

Penn Girls Tennis capped off an outstanding 2025-26 season by earning numerous Northern Indiana Conference All-Conference honors while claiming the NIC championship with an undefeated 7-0 conference record.

Leading the way was sophomore Olivia Wu, who was named the NIC Most Valuable Player after earning First Team All-NIC honors at No. 1 singles. Penn head coach Eric Bowers was named the NIC Coach of the Year.

Joining Wu on the First Team All-NIC squad were junior Gabby Roland at No. 3 singles and the No. 2 doubles team of seniors Amina Spahic and Mary Kirleis.

On the Second Team All-NIC squad, Samantha Pischalko earned recognition at No. 2 singles, while Hayden Streigel and Ava Lightburn were selected as the No. 1 doubles Second Team representatives.
